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
92548114048 86591182 477 351180320
831 270639025
831 270639025
398206036 53312 26217
All about undefined
Interested in learning more?
831 270639025
398206036 53312 26217
See more
459546 0932755531
82 59842101 02665114478 0342556266
See more
27 62197230
1808 6796 6560999
See more